Output e70faae34f7ad4e941af53b72f2929b88f5cc7569cff9f3c17aa573d20b6ab4a: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a51d927835cba0ed4ae568deaaed10f8066c8e4d OP_EQUAL
address
3Gk4quRAWH7vnAADScM8TdQ8eXEuK9PJs7
transaction
e70faae34f7ad4e941af53b72f2929b88f5cc7569cff9f3c17aa573d20b6ab4a
spent
true